• autojs


    "auto";
     setScreenMetrics(768, 1366);
     
     
     className("android.widget.TextView").text("赚钱了").findOne().click();
      
     sleep(3000); 
    var e =text("我的").findOne().bounds();
    click(e.centerX(),e.centerY());
     
    sleep(3000);  



    e =text("发布管理").findOne().bounds(); 
    click(e.centerX(),e.centerY());
    sleep(3000); 


    //var nameArray = ["128816-10元(提交后秒审)","刷新"];
     
    //for (i in nameArray) {
        //var findResult=text(nameArray[i]).findOne().bounds();
       // click(e.centerX(),e.centerY());
      // toast(findResult.centerY());
       // var result=nameArray[i];
      //  if(text(result).exists())
      //  {
       //     toast("yes");
      //  }
     //   el
            //toast("no");
      //  }


     

        id("recy_task_record").findOne().children().forEach(child => {
            
           
            var title = child.findOne(id("tv_task_title")).text();
              
               if(title.indexOf("10元")!=-1)
             {
                 toast("检查包含了");
             }
             else{
                 toast("检查没包含了");
             }
             
             var applycount = child.findOne(id("tv_apply_count"));
            
             var  waitCheckCount=applycount.text().substr(3, title.length-3);

           
              
              if(waitCheckCount>0)
              {
               
                   
                   var clickEPostion = applycount.bounds();
              
                   click(clickEPostion.centerX(),clickEPostion.centerY());

                    
                     //无限制等待跳转到投诉界面
                   text('投诉').waitFor()
            
                   var  checkTextViewTxt=id("tv_verify_text").findOne().text();
                    
                   toast(checkTextViewTxt);
                    var checkId = checkTextViewTxt.substr(5, checkTextViewTxt.length-5);
                  
                   //发送HTTP请求



                   

              }

            });

            

           
       // toast(result);
    //};

     





    /*window.action.setOnTouchListener(function(view, event){
        switch(event.getAction()){
            case event.ACTION_DOWN:
                x = event.getRawX();
                y = event.getRawY();
                windowX = window.getX();
                windowY = window.getY();
                downTime = new Date().getTime();
                return true;
            case event.ACTION_MOVE:
                //移动手指时调整悬浮窗位置
                window.setPosition(windowX + (event.getRawX() - x),
                    windowY + (event.getRawY() - y));
                //如果按下的时间超过1.5秒判断为长按,退出脚本
                if(new Date().getTime() - downTime > 1500){
                    exit();
                }
                return true;
            case event.ACTION_UP:
                //手指弹起时如果偏移很小则判断为点击
                if(Math.abs(event.getRawY() - y) < 5 && Math.abs(event.getRawX() - x) < 5){
                    onClick();
                }
                return true;
        }
        return true;
    });*/


     
     




  • 相关阅读:
    C# GridView使用 与 DataList分页。
    如何禁止服务器端口 135 137 3389等
    页面自动刷新 与 隔时刷新
    彻底解决网页图片只能另存为无标题bmp位图
    C# Byte[]数组转化为string类型.其实很简单.
    vs2003打开时报错。尝试创建 Web 项目或打开位于..
    Discuz! 在线人数,发帖数,修改。
    点击文本框出现时间选择器DateJs
    一张有转折意义的神秘地图
    中断异常的处理
  • 原文地址:https://www.cnblogs.com/xiaoliao/p/11802516.html
Copyright © 2020-2023  润新知